#4d3903 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d3903 is composed of 30.2% red, 22.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 43.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 15.7%. #4d3903 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a7206 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#4d3903 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#4d3903 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d3903 has RGB values of R:77, G:57,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.96,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 5060867.

Shades and Tints of #4d3903
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fefaee is the lightest one.
